sh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.prototype.request = function(type, request) {
let cloneObject = shaka.util.ObjectUtils.cloneObject;
const numBytesRemainingObj =
new sh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.NumBytesRemainingClass();
// Reject all requests made after destroy is called.
if (this.destroyed_) {
const p = Promise.reject(new shaka.util.Error(
shaka.util.Error.Severity.CRITICAL,
shaka.util.Error.Category.PLAYER,
shaka.util.Error.Code.OPERATION_ABORTED));
// Silence uncaught rejection errors, which may otherwise occur any place
// we don't explicitly handle aborted operations.
p.catch(() => {});
return new sh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.PendingRequest(
p, () => Promise.resolve(), numBytesRemainingObj);
}
goog.asserts.assert(request.uris && request.uris.length,
'Request without URIs!');
// If a request comes from outside the library, some parameters may be left
// undefined. To make it easier for application developers, we will fill them
// in with defaults if necessary.
//
// We clone retryParameters and uris so that if a filter modifies the request,
// it doesn't contaminate future requests.
request.method = request.method || 'GET';
request.headers = request.headers || {};
request.retryParameters = request.retryParameters ?
cloneObject(request.retryParameters) :
sh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.defaultRetryParameters();
request.uris = cloneObject(request.uris);
// Apply the registered filters to the request.
let requestFilterOperation = this.filterRequest_(type, request);
let requestOperation = requestFilterOperation.chain(
() => this.makeRequestWithRetry_(type, request, numBytesRemainingObj));
let responseFilterOperation = requestOperation.chain(
(responseAndGotProgress) =>
this.filterResponse_(type, responseAndGotProgress));
// Keep track of time spent in filters.
let requestFilterStartTime = Date.now();
let requestFilterMs = 0;
requestFilterOperation.promise.then(() => {
requestFilterMs = Date.now() - requestFilterStartTime;
}, () => {}); // Silence errors in this fork of the Promise chain.
let responseFilterStartTime = 0;
requestOperation.promise.then(() => {
responseFilterStartTime = Date.now();
}, () => {}); // Silence errors in this fork of the Promise chain.
let operation = responseFilterOperation.chain(
(responseAndGotProgress) => {
let responseFilterMs = Date.now() - responseFilterStartTime;
let response = responseAndGotProgress.response;
response.timeMs += requestFilterMs;
response.timeMs += responseFilterMs;
if (!responseAndGotProgress.gotProgress &&
this.onProgressUpdated_ &&
!response.fromCache &&
type == sh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.RequestType.SEGMENT) {
this.onProgressUpdated_(response.timeMs, response.data.byteLength);
}
return response;
}, (e) => {
// Any error thrown from elsewhere should be recategorized as CRITICAL here.
// This is because by the time it gets here, we've exhausted retries.
if (e) {
goog.asserts.assert(e instanceof shaka.util.Error, 'Wrong error type');
e.severity = shaka.util.Error.Severity.CRITICAL;
}
throw e;
});
// Return the pending request, which carries the response operation, and the
// number of bytes remaining to be downloaded, updated by the progress events.
// Add the operation to the manager for later cleanup.
const pendingRequest =
new sh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.PendingRequest(operation.promise,
operation.onAbort_, numBytesRemainingObj);
this.operationManager_.manage(pendingRequest);
return pendingRequest;
};

/**
* Sends the given request to the correct plugin and retry using Backoff.
*
* @param {sh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.RequestType} type
* @param {shaka.extern.Request} request
* @param {!shaka.net.Backoff} backoff
* @param {number} index
* @param {?shaka.util.Error} lastError
* @param {sh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.NumBytesRemainingClass=}
* numBytesRemainingObj
* @return {!shaka.extern.IAbortableOperation.<
* sh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.ResponseAndGotProgress>}
* @private
*/
sh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.prototype.send_ = function(
type, request, backoff, index, lastError, numBytesRemainingObj) {
let uri = new goog.Uri(request.uris[index]);
let scheme = uri.getScheme();
// Whether it got a progress event.
let gotProgress = false;
if (!scheme) {
// If there is no scheme, infer one from the location.
scheme = sh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.getLocationProtocol_();
goog.asserts.assert(scheme[scheme.length - 1] == ':',
'location.protocol expected to end with a colon!');
// Drop the colon.
scheme = scheme.slice(0, -1);
// Override the original URI to make the scheme explicit.
uri.setScheme(scheme);
request.uris[index] = uri.toString();
}
let object = sh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.schemes_[scheme];
let plugin = object ? object.plugin : null;
if (!plugin) {
return shaka.util.AbortableOperation.failed(
new shaka.util.Error(
shaka.util.Error.Severity.CRITICAL,
shaka.util.Error.Category.NETWORK,
shaka.util.Error.Code.UNSUPPORTED_SCHEME,
uri));
}
// Every attempt must have an associated backoff.attempt() call so that the
// accounting is correct.
let backoffOperation =
shaka.util.AbortableOperation.notAbortable(backoff.attempt());
let startTimeMs;
let sendOperation = backoffOperation.chain(() => {
if (this.destroyed_) {
return shaka.util.AbortableOperation.aborted();
}
startTimeMs = Date.now();
const segment = shaka.net.NetworkingEngine.RequestType.SEGMENT;
return plugin(request.uris[index],
request,
type,
// The following function is passed to plugin.
(time, bytes, numBytesRemaining) => {
if (this.onProgressUpdated_ && type == segment) {
this.onProgressUpdated_(time, bytes);
gotProgress = true;
numBytesRemainingObj.setBytes(numBytesRemaining);
}
});
}).chain((response) => {
if (response.timeMs == undefined) {
response.timeMs = Date.now() - startTimeMs;
}
let responseAndGotProgress = {
response: response,
gotProgress: gotProgress,
};
return responseAndGotProgress;
}, (error) => {
if (error && error.code == shaka.util.Error.Code.OPERATION_ABORTED) {
// Don't change anything if the operation was aborted.
throw error;
}
if (this.destroyed_) {
return shaka.util.AbortableOperation.aborted();
}
if (error && error.severity == shaka.util.Error.Severity.RECOVERABLE) {
// Don't pass in a non-shaka error, even if one is somehow thrown;
// instead, call the listener with a null error.
const errorOrNull = error instanceof shaka.util.Error ? error : null;
let event = new shaka.util.FakeEvent('retry', {'error': errorOrNull});
this.dispatchEvent(event);
// Move to the next URI.
index = (index + 1) % request.uris.length;
let shakaError = /** @type {shaka.util.Error} */(error);
return this.send_(type, request, backoff, index, shakaError);
}
// The error was not recoverable, so do not try again.
// Rethrow the error so the Promise chain stays rejected.
throw error || lastError;
});
return sendOperation;
};
